This patch adds supports networkd to configure bond mode
during creation via persistent conf. Mode can be configured
with conf param 'Mode'. A new section Bond is added to the
conf to support bond mode.

These modes can be configured now.

balance-rr
active-backup
balance-xor
broadcast
802.3ad
balance-tlb
balance-alb

Example conf file: test-bond.conf
[NetDev]
Name=bond1
Kind=bond

[Bond]
Mode=balance-xor

Test case:
1. start networkd service:

12: bond1: <BROADCAST,MULTICAST,MASTER,UP,LOWER_UP> mtu 1500 qdisc
noqueue state UNKNOWN mode DEFAULT group default
link/ether 22:89:6c:47:23:d2 brd ff:ff:ff:ff:ff:ff

2. find bond mode:

cat /proc/net/bonding/bond1
    Ethernet Channel Bonding Driver: v3.7.1 (April 27, 2011)
    Bonding Mode: load balancing (xor)
    Transmit Hash Policy: layer2 (0)
    MII Status: up
    MII Polling Interval (ms): 0
    Up Delay (ms): 0
    Down Delay (ms): 0

Changes:
       1. Added file networkd-bond.c
       2. Bond mode enum BondMode
       3. conf section [Bond]
